三电平变频器中点电位控制策略研究

Research on NP-Potential Control Methods of Three-level Inverter
下载PDF
导出
摘要 三电平变频器以其优越的性能,特别是在大功率伺服系统中的应用,以逐渐淘汰两电平变频器。在三电平sVPwM控制中,关键问题之一是直流侧中点电位波动的问题,中点电位的波动直接影响输出波形的质量。文章通过对NPC型三电平sVPWM控制中各矢量作用状态的研究,以逆变器为例,深入分析了直流侧中点电位波动的原因,给出了矢量合成时中点电压平衡区域。通过改进SVPWM算法实现了中点电位的控制,使其更加平稳。 Three-level inverter with its superior performance, especially widely used in high- power servo system, is to phase out two-level inverter. In the three-level SVPWM control, the key issues are the DC side NP potential fluctuations, which directly affect the quality of the output waveform. This paper is focusing on the vector state in NPC-type three-level SVPWM control and, taking inverter for example, analyzes the reasons for the DC side NP- potential, The paper also gives the midpoint voltage vector synthesis balanced regional. SVPWM algorithm is realized by improving the control of the NP-potential to make the waveform more stable.
